Key points in reducing transfusion requirements in perioperative period
Abstract
Surgical intervention can lead to blood loss either through perioperative complications, or through disease severity until surgery. For this reason, mastering the main strategies to improve surgical patients’ haematological status, to reduce transfusion rate, and to correct haemoglobin level represent the state of art in surgical patient management. In the last period, due to COVID-19 pandemic and the blood shortage crisis across hospitals, applying principles meant to reduce blood loss, and therefore the rate of blood transfusion, have become even more important.
